Ingredients:

  • 2½ c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 tsp baking powder
  • ½ tsp salt
  • 1 cup (2 sticks) cold unsalted butter, cubed
  • 1 egg
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• 4 cups peeled & diced apples
  • 2 tbsp lemon juice
  • ½ cup brown sugar
  • 2 tsp cinnamon
  • 1 tsp cornstarch
  • Instructions:

    1. Preparing the Crust:

    To begin extract crafting these delightful bars, we’ll start with the base, which is essentially a wonderfully simple, press-in shortbread-like crust. In a large bowl, whisk together the 2½ cups of all-purpose flour, 1 cup of granulated sugar, 1 teaspoon of baking powder, and ½ teaspoon of salt. This dry mixture forms the foundation of our delicious crust. Now, it’s time to incorporate the fat. Add 1 cup (which is two sticks) of cold, unsalted butter that has been cut into small cubes. The key here is for the butter to be cold; this helps create that tender, crum extractbly texture we’re aiming for. You can use a pastry blender, a fork, or even your fingertips to cut the butter into the dry ingredients. You want the mixture to resemble coarse crum extractbs, with some pea-sized pieces of butter still visible. This is perfectly normal and exactly what we want.

    2. Binding the Crust and Forming the Base:

    Once you have that crum extractbly texture, it’s time to bind the crust together. Add 1 large egg and 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ract to the bowl. Mix everything together until the dough just starts to come together. It might seem a bit dry at first, but keep mixing. You don’t want to overmix at this stage, as that can lead to a tough crust. Just mix until there are no dry streaks of flour remaining. Now, take an 8×8 inch baking pan and either grease it well or line it with parchment paper, leaving some overhang on the sides to make lifting the bars out later a breeze. Press about two-thirds of the dough evenly into the bottom of the prepared pan. You can use your fingers or the bottom of a measuring cup to get it nice and compact. This forms our sturdy, delicious crust.

    3. Crafting the Spiced Apple Filling:

    While our crust is chilling, let’s prepare that luscious apple filling. In a medium bowl, combine the 4 cups of peeled and diced apples with 2 tablespoons of lemon juice. The lemon juice not only adds a lovely brightness to the apples but also helps prevent them from browning. Next, sprinkle in ½ cup of brown sugar (packed), 2 teaspoons of cinnamon, and 1 teaspoon of cornstarch. The brown sugar will caramelize beautifully as it bakes, and the cinnamon is essential for that classic apple pie flavor. The cornstarch is our secret weapon for thickening the juices released by the apples, ensuring you don’t end up with a watery filling. Toss everything gently until the apples are evenly coated with the sugar, spices, and cornstarch mixture.

    4. Assembling and Topping the Bars:

    Now for the exciting part – assembling these beautiful bars! Retrieve your prepared baking pan with the pressed-in crust from the refrigerator. Carefully spoon the spiced apple filling evenly over the crust. Try to distribute the apples as uniformly as possible. Now, take the remaining one-third of the dough that you set aside earlier. You can either crum extractble this dough loosely over the top of the apple filling to create a streusel-like topping, or you can grate it using a box grater directly over the apples. Both methods yield a fantastic, slightly crispy topping that complements the soft apples beautifully. If you’re crum extractbling, just pinch small pieces of dough and scatter them. If you’re grating, work quickly and grate chunks of the dough over the entire surface. This creates a lovely textural contrast and adds another layer of deliciousness.

    5. Baking to Golden Perfection:

    Preheat your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it (190 degrees Celsius). Place the assembled apple pie bars in the preheated oven and bake for approximately 30 to 40 minutes, or until the crust is golden brown and the apple filling is bubbling and tender. You should see those delicious juices starting to peek through the topping. The aroma that will fill your kitchen during this time is simply divine, a true testament to the magic of apple pie! Once baked, carefully remove the pan from the oven and let it cool completely on a wire rack. This is crucial for the bars to set properly. Trying to cut them while they’re still warm will result in a messy situation. Patience is key here! Once completely cooled, use the parchment paper overhang to lift the entire slab out of the pan. Then, using a sharp knife, cut into bars. These are wonderful served as is, or with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ream. Enjoy every single bite!

    Frequently Asked Questions:

    Can I use a different type of apple?

    Absolutely! While a mix of tart and sweet apples like Granny Smith and Honeycrisp is recommended for the best flavor and texture, you can certainly experiment with other varieties. Fuji, Gala, or Golden Delicious apples will also work well, just adjust the sugar slightly if they are sweeter than expected.

    How long will these Apple Pie Bars keep?

    Stored in an airtight container at room temperature, these bars will stay fresh for about 2-3 days. For longer storage, you can refrigerate them for up to a week. They also freeze wonderfully; just wrap them tightly and they’ll last for a couple of months. Thaw them at room temperature before enjoying.
